Join Kantar as a Research Executive and build your career in marketing research.Based in Bangkok, you’ll contribute to quantitative research projects from initial planning through to final delivery. You’ll work with supportive project teams to coordinate fieldwork, prepare data and charts, conduct analysis, and help develop clear reports and presentations. Your work will help ensure that every project meets agreed expectations for quality, timing and cost.This is an opportunity to develop practical experience across research solutions and methodologies. You’ll learn how thoughtful research design, well-structured analysis and clear communication can help clients make informed decisions. As your experience grows, you’ll take increasing ownership of defined project activities and workstreams.You’ll also have opportunities to use artificial intelligence-assisted tools and established delivery standards to work more effectively. You’ll identify potential delivery risks, raise issues early and respond constructively to feedback or changing requirements. Throughout each project, you’ll collaborate with colleagues across fieldwork, data processing, charting and reporting.We’re looking for someone who is curious, organised and comfortable managing competing priorities. What You’ll Be DoingDeliver defined quantitative research workstreams, ensuring outputs meet agreed quality, timing and budget expectations.Coordinate day-to-day activities across fieldwork, data processing, charting, analysis and reporting.Analyse research data and help create clear narratives, presentations and recommendations aligned with client objectives.Identify risks or changes early, communicate them clearly and support reliable client delivery.Collaborate with project teams and contribute ideas that improve organisation, efficiency, reuse and automation. Ideal Skills & ExperienceAround one to two years of relevant quantitative research experience, or comparable experience that has developed similar skills.A degree or equivalent practical experience.
